* WHAT…Flooding caused by excessive rainfall continues to be
possible.
* WHERE…A portion of Middle Tennessee, including the following
counties, Cheatham, Clay, Davidson, Dickson, Houston, Humphreys,
Jackson, Macon, Montgomery, Robertson, Smith, Stewart, Sumner,
Trousdale and Wilson.
* WHEN…Until noon CST today.
* IMPACTS…Excessive runoff may result in flooding of rivers,
creeks, streams, and other low-lying and flood-prone locations.
* ADDITIONAL DETAILS…
– Saturated grounds from recent rainfall, when combined with
additional rainfall from showers and thunderstorms today, may
result in areas of flooding.
